| Neuroglycan C (NGC; also CSPG5 and CALEB) is a 120-160kD member of the neuregulin family of proteins. Depending upon its expression profile, it may be a glycoprotein of 120kD, or a chondroitin sulfate (CS) proteoglycan of 140-160kD. NGC is expressed in nervous tissue and is found on retinal ganglion cells, cerebellar Purkinje cells and hippocampal neurons. Mature human NGC is a 536 amino acid (aa) type I transmembrane glycoprotein. It possesses a 393 aa extracellular region (aa31-423) that contains a Ser117 CS attachment site and an EGF-like domain (aa 371-413). There are at least two isoform variants. One shows a deletion of aa 487-513, while a second shows an alternaive start site at Met139 with the same deletion. Phosphorylation likely occurs on Ser249, and proteolysis generates a >75kD soluble fragment.
